Short stories about artificial consciousness explore themes related to the emergence, ethics, and implications of sentient machines and AI entities. These narratives often delve into questions of identity, self-awareness, moral responsibility, and the human-like experiences of artificial beings, providing a speculative yet insightful look into the future of AI development and consciousness.
